In regard to space marines there is no Elite chapter (well bar the Grey Knights) as the Space Marines are the Elite.

Since each chapter is more or elss self contained and self sustaining thier best indidvuals tend to stay with thier chapter their entire lives and most chapters tend to have one or two Elite companies (typically the 1st company who get even better armour in the shape of the tactical dreadnought suits).

The only real exception to this is the Deathwatch which IIRC recuits the odd marine here and there from odd chapters for special duties.
